Hotel Transylvania
80 PG Dracula opens a lavish five-stake resort, where monsters and their families can live it up in safety and comfort, free from meddling from the human world, as a way of controlling the adventurous spirit of his teenage daughter, who’s in grave peril of falling for an ordinary human. Animated. With voices of Adam Sandler, Selena Gomez, Andy Samberg, Kevin James; directed by Genndy Tartakovsky. (91 minutes)

Neil Young Journeys
PG Director Jonathan Demme chronicles the Canadian homecoming of rocker Neil Young, including a 2011 Toronto concert (for which the sound crew used a new high-resolution, digital-recording process designed under Young’s supervision) and a road trip through Ontario. Won’t Back Down
90 PG Maggie Gyllenhaal and Viola Davis play mothers from different backgrounds, one a postal worker and one a reporter, who join forces to take on a failing public school system and create a charter school for neighborhood children, including their own. With Oscar Isaac, Holly Hunter, Rosie Perez; directed by Daniel Barnz. (121 minutes)
